Synthesis of Mesoionic Isoquinolines by Rhodium(III)-Catalyzed C-H Activation

英文摘要Hydroxyl-substituted benzaldimines underwent a Rh-III-catalyzed C-H activation and annulation with alkynes to provide novel mesoionic isoquinoline derivatives in moderate to excellent yields using oxygen as an internal anion source. This simple and efficient approach has a broad substrate scope.
